Materials You Will Need
Before we start, let’s gather all the materials we will need for this project. You will need several rolls of ribbon in colors of your choosing, scissors, a ruler, and a tape measure. You may also want to include some thread and a needle to ensure your ribbon lei is extra secure.
Step 1: Cutting Your Ribbon
The first step in making a ribbon lei is to cut your ribbon. Use your scissors to cut the ribbon into strips of equal length. The size of the ribbon strips will depend on how long you want your lei to be. We recommend cutting your ribbon strips to be around 12 inches each.
Step 2: Folding Your Ribbon Strips
Next, fold each of your ribbon strips in half, making sure the ends match up. You should now have a loop at one end of your ribbon.
Step 3: Tying Your Ribbon Strips
Take two of your folded ribbon strips and tie them together at the looped end. Make sure the knot is tight and secure.
Step 4: Adding More Ribbon Strips
Repeat this process, adding more ribbon strips as you go along until you have a long strand of ribbon. You can add as many folds as you like, but we recommend using no more than 10-15 ribbon strips.
Step 5: Creating Your Lei
Once you have enough ribbon strips, it’s time to start forming your ribbon lei. Take the two ends of your ribbon strand and bring them together, tying them in a knot. Make sure the knot is tight and secure.
Step 6: Adding More Ribbon Strands
Repeat steps 3-5, adding more ribbon strands to your lei until it’s the desired length.
Step 7: Finishing Your Ribbon Lei
Once your ribbon lei is the desired length, tie the two ends together in a knot and cut off any excess ribbon.
Step 8: Securing Your Ribbon Lei
To make sure your ribbon lei stays in place, you can use a needle and thread to secure the knots.
Step 9: Adding Embellishments
If you’d like to add some extra flair to your ribbon lei, you can add embellishments such as beads, flowers, or charms.
Step 10: Enjoying Your Ribbon Lei
Congratulations! You’ve successfully made a beautiful ribbon lei. Wear it yourself or give it as a gift to a loved one. This special lei is sure to brighten up anyone’s day.

Preparing the Ribbon Strands
The first step in making a ribbon lei is to cut the ribbon into strands of equal length. The length of the strand can be adjusted based on personal preference, but a standard length of 50 inches per strand is sufficient. A measuring tape can be used to ensure that each strand of ribbon is cut to the same length.
Next, you need to fold each ribbon strand in half lengthwise, with the shiny side facing inward. Make sure that the two ends of the fold are even. After folding the ribbon, tie a knot at the folded end using a thin thread. This knot will ensure that the folded ribbon does not unfold while you are making the lei.
Tying the Ribbon Strands Together
To begin making the ribbon lei, you need to tie the ribbon strands together. Take one folded ribbon strand and place it perpendicular to another ribbon strand. Take one of the loose ends of the first strand and tie it in a knot around the second strand. Do the same with the other end of the first strand, so that both ends are knotted around the second strand. Repeat this process with the remaining ribbon strands.
It’s important to make sure that the knots are tight and the strands are secured together – this will ensure that the lei does not fall apart. Once all the ribbon strands are tied together, you should have a bunch of ribbon strands hanging loosely from a central knot.
Braiding the Ribbon Strands
The next step is to turn the loose ribbon strands into a braid. Separate the ribbon strands into three equal sections and braid them together, starting from the central knot. Make sure that the braid is tight and even, and that the ribbon strands are not twisted. Continue braiding until the ribbon lei reaches the desired length. Once the lei is the desired length, tie a knot at the end of the braid.
Finishing Touches
After tying the final knot, the ribbon lei is almost done. However, you can add some finishing touches to make the lei look even more beautiful. One common finishing touch is to tie a bow at the end of the lei using two long ribbon strands. You can also add beads, flowers, or other decorations to the lei to make it more unique. Whatever embellishments you choose to add, make sure that they are securely attached to the lei.
